Understanding the Biotech Market
The biotech industry is characterized by high research and development costs, stringent regulatory requirements, and a need for continuous innovation. Fintech companies that can provide tailored financial solutions can significantly enhance their visibility and impact within this sector. For instance, a fintech startup that offers blockchain-based supply chain financing has successfully attracted attention from several leading biotech firms due to its ability to streamline operations and reduce costs.
Key Strategies for Fintech Global Visibility
1. Tailored Solutions: Developing products and services that address specific needs of biotech companies is essential. This could include specialized financing options, risk management tools, or investment platforms.
2. Regulatory Compliance: Understanding and adhering to the regulatory landscape in various countries is critical. Fintech firms must ensure they comply with local laws and regulations to maintain credibility and trust.
3. Networking and Partnerships: Building strong relationships with key players in the biotech industry can open doors to new opportunities. Collaborations with research institutions, pharmaceutical companies, and other fintech firms can provide valuable insights and access to potential clients.
4. Digital Marketing: Utilizing digital marketing strategies such as SEO, social media campaigns, and content marketing can help fintech companies reach a broader audience. Highlighting success stories and case studies of how your solutions have benefited other biotech firms can be particularly effective.
5. Thought Leadership: Establishing yourself as a thought leader in the fintech-biotech intersection through webinars, whitepapers, and industry conferences can enhance your visibility and credibility.
Real-World Examples
A fintech company that focused on providing customizable insurance solutions for clinical trials in biotech saw a significant increase in its market share within just one year. By understanding the unique risks associated with clinical trials, they were able to offer tailored insurance packages that addressed the specific needs of their clients.
Another example is a fintech platform that developed an AI-driven analytics tool for managing clinical trial data. This tool not only improved efficiency but also provided actionable insights that helped biotech companies make better decisions. The platform’s ability to demonstrate tangible benefits through real-world applications led to widespread adoption.
